Season totals hide how a player actually got there. A back who scores 12, 14, and 16 helps you win every week; one who scores 3, 4, and 35 posts the same average but loses you two of three matchups. So instead of points, we measured consistency game by game: a bust is any week under 10 PPR points (a dud from a player you had to start), and a boom is any week of 20 or more (a difference-maker).

Here we flip it to the players drafted late or gone undrafted (outside the top ~7 rounds) and rank them by boom rate. These are where leagues are won: near-free picks that returned 0% boom weeks on average, the kind of ceiling you simply cannot get from a safe late-round veteran.

The tradeoff is volatility: many of these values also carried real bust rates, so they were better as high-upside flex plays than every-week locks. That is the correct way to use a late-round hit, chase the ceiling in your flex, not anchor your lineup to it.
